1) I've a 1971 ER timetable and the variety of trains then would makes pre-electrification attractive but as has been said it could be made 'optional' by removing the 'gantries'.
2) Colour lights
3) Extension to Ipwich and Colchester would seem logical as that would give a decent run to either plus a bit of main line running between the two. That would be a logical 2nd stage and not too ambitious.
4) Sorry no plans .... there's a PC Rail sim of Ipswich which gives the 'signalled' running lines .... which you probably know about.
The branch itself is a modellers line in that it has a bit of everything .... IC .... DMU .... freight .....
Over half a dozen shunters alone in 1981 .... trip freights .... the lot.
